mysql_query("SET NAMES 'utf8'");
//$GLOBALS['mysql']->mysql_query("SET CHARACTER SET 'utf8'");
// date_default_timezone_set('Europe/London');
date_default_timezone_set('Europe/Berlin');
$dateityp = GetImageSize($_FILES['datei']['tmp_name']);
//echo $_FILES['datei']['name'];
//echo $_FILES['datei']['tmp_name'];
//echo $_FILES['datei']['size'];
//echo $_FILES['datei']['type'];
//
//move_uploaded_file($_FILES['datei']['tmp_name'],'uploads/'.$_FILES['datei']['name']);
if($_FILES['datei']['type'] == 'application/vnd.ms-excel') {
move_uploaded_file($_FILES['datei']['tmp_name'], $_FILES['datei']['name']);
//echo $_FILES['datei']['name'];
$ok=1; $dat=substr($_FILES['datei']['name'], 0,6);
//------------------------------------Gewichte neu
if ($dat=='Gewich') {
define('EOL',(PHP_SAPI == 'cli') ? PHP_EOL : '
');
require_once dirname(__FILE__) . '/lib/PHPExcel.php';
$objPHPExcel = PHPExcel_IOFactory::load($_FILES['datei']['name']);
$sheetData = $objPHPExcel->getActiveSheet()->toArray(null,true,true,true);
$auslese = $sheetData;
//---------------------------- end gewicht lesen und speichern
$lasttour=0; $key=0; $tmp_data=''; $ltour=0;
foreach ($sheetData as $index => $row) {
if($row['A']=='Datum') { continue; }
if($key==0) {
$teile = explode("-",$row['A']);
$monat=((int)$teile[0]) ;
$tag =((int)$teile[1]) ;
$jahr =((int)$teile[2]) ;
$jahr = $jahr+2000;
$kw= date("W", strtotime($jahr."-".$monat."-".$tag));
}
$tmp=substr($row['B'], -8);
if ($tmp=="Ergebnis") {
$gewicht = str_replace(",","",$row['D']);
$tour = explode(" ",$row['B']);
$i_tour = $GLOBALS['mysql']->query_single("SELECT * FROM touren WHERE typ=7 AND tour3='".$tour[0]."'");
if($i_tour['num_rows'] != 0) {
$test_tour = $GLOBALS['mysql']->query_single("SELECT * FROM tourenliste WHERE kw='".$kw."' AND jahr='".$jahr."' and tour='".$i_tour['id']."'");
if($test_tour['num_rows'] != 0) {
$GLOBALS['mysql']->insert("UPDATE tourenliste SET gewicht='".$gewicht."' WHERE id='".$test_tour['id']."'");
$GLOBALS['mysql']->insert("UPDATE tourenliste SET gewicht3='".$gewicht."' WHERE id='".$test_tour['id']."'");
$GLOBALS['mysql']->insert("UPDATE tourenliste SET exemplare='".$i_tour['exemplare']."' WHERE id='".$test_tour['id']."'");
echo "Tour: ".$i_tour['tour']."-> neues Gewicht: ".round($gewicht,2)." kg
";
}
}
//--------------------------------------------------------------------------------------------------------------
$auslese_test = $GLOBALS['mysql']->query_single("SELECT * FROM tliste WHERE kw='".$kw."' AND jahr='".$jahr."' AND tour='".$tour[0]."'");
if($auslese_test['num_rows'] == 0) {
$GLOBALS['mysql']->insert("INSERT INTO tliste (tag,monat,jahr,kw,gewicht,tour)
VALUES(
'".$tag."',
'".$monat."',
'".$jahr."',
'".$kw."',
'".$gewicht."',
'".$tour[0]."')
");
}
}
$key++;
}
}
header('Location: https://edv.jb-transport.de/index.php?s=irundschau');
}
?>